BH1216 III two-sample low-background α and β scintillation counter
Description
This report describes an α and β radiation detection system capable of counting emissions from two samples simultaneously. Thin plastic phosphors and zinc sulphide phosphors are used as primary detectors, shielded against background radiation by a single plastic scintillator guard detector coupled in anticoincidence with the primary detectors. 239Pu α counting efficiency is 72% with a background of 1.59 counts per hour. 90Sr-90Y β counting efficiency is 45% with a background of 1.11 counts per minute
